INSTRUCTIONS:

All those paintings of women, in art galleries, surprised at private moments. Nymph Sleeping. Susanna and the Elders. Woman Bathing, one foot in a tin tub -- Renoir, or was it Degas? Both, both women plump. Diana and her maidens, a moment before they catch the hunter's prying eyes. Never any paintings called Man Washing Socks in Sink.

--Margaret Atwood, The Blind Assassin


Create a visual depiction of a private moment that no one is likely to care about.

I call this "coworkers working".

I took a picture of my coworkers working. Then I created a pencil sketch and scanned it. Finally I brought them both into *gasp* photoshop and added all the light sources from the original photo into my sketch.
